What is correct: "i have forgotten to tell you" or "i forgot to tell you"?

I would say "I forgot to tell you". That is because you are with the person at that moment and are telling them ... so the situation of forgetting is finished.
You could use "I have forgotten" with other people. For example, "I have forgotten to tell my wife I will be late"
